#16a158 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16a158 is composed of 8.6% red, 63.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 148.5 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 35.9%. #16a158 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ffb0 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#16a158 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16a158 has RGB values of R:22, G:161,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 1483096.

Shades and Tints of #16a158
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010603 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f8 is the lightest one.
